Happy Monday everyone!! I've been working on this little project for awhile now. I've seen so many different ideas in blog-land, and thought I was sold on using chicken wire, but when I tried it out I didn't like the look of the big holes. So I ended up using "jute" fabric. I found a remnant piece at Joanns for really cheap, even better (remnants are 50% off!)!
I have had a few frames sitting around for awhile, because the glass broke during our move. Perfect use of these! So first step is remove your glass :) Next I cut the piece of fabric to size, and stapled it to the back of one of the frames. Perfect earring holder (sorry no picture). Then I realized one of my frames had cutouts that would be perfect to hold my bulkier items.
Love how it turned out, and love how I can even hang my watch bands and necklaces from it. Eventually I want to add knobs and rolled flowers to spruce it up a bit, but I love the results so far.
